A highly complex mechanism of soil reinforcement is not fully explicated so far. A restraint effect which is one of the major functions of reinforcement materials such as geosynthetics is discussed theoretically and experimentally for establishing a rational design in the case of a reinforced embankment construction with walls or panels.
An analytical estimation method using pseudo-confining lateral pressure and pseudo-cohesion is presented in this paper. It was found that the proposed method was able to estimate quantitatively the reduction of earth pressure behind the wall and moreover the decrease in the pressure was concerned in shifting its slip line. The sufficient reliability of the proposed calculation method was also confirmed from several full-scale experimental data.
